Hi, What are the differences between Sang Lee and Farmer Ty strains?
Thanks
Apparently they are the same anemones. That's what Farmer Ty told me. However, in my opinion, the Sang Lee one gets alot more bright yellow and splits naturally. The Farmer Ty has a deeper and brighter orange color. It could be from lighting though. Normally you can't keep different anemones in the same tank but both of them have done well together in mine.
